Meaning:

Lastname Geiselmann is a modification of the Gies. Descendant of Giso, pet form of names beginning with Gis meaning "spear," as Gisbert, Gisber and Gissold.

Geiselmann is modification of the Geiss. One who came from Geiss, i.e., place where goats graze, in Switzerland; descendant of Geiss, a variant of Giso, a pet form of names beginning with Gis meaning "spear".

Surname Geiselmann is the derivation of the Geis. One who came from Geiss, i.e., place where goats graze, in Switzerland; descendant of Geiss, a variant of Giso, a pet form of names beginning with Gis meaning "spear".

Modification of Geist. Descendant of Geist meaning "spirit"; one who came from Geistingen, i.e., Geist's settlement, in Germany.
